Abstract:
There are some debates whether aviation law is an independent department of law or not. The mainstream view is that aviation law is a new branch of international law. Indeed, aviation law is by nature international, but this does not imply that it is a branch of international law. Aviation law is comprehensive, multidisciplinary, and consists of technical norm and international aerial convention applicability restrictions, which decided that international aviation law could not contain all of the content and character of aviation law. Aviation law should become an independent department of law. Reasons cannot only be found from adjusting objects, adjustment methods and code numbers in aviation law, but also in the fact that the nation strategy of China civil aviation, aviation legislation’s new changes and cross-strait direct flights are also crucial driving factors. At present, we must promote aviation law by strengthening its theoretical foundation, enhancing knowledge fusion of aviation law and various disciplines, and modifying law subject classification approach.
